[The Orphan's Love Affair with a Beauty's Rivalry] (Volume 2, Chapter 145) 

Chapter 145 Perilous Situation



Although the Doyan tribesmen outnumbered the others, the black-clad men were far more skilled in martial arts, their swordsmanship unpredictable and ruthless.

In the time it takes to drink half a cup of tea, dozens of Doyan youths, men and women, had fallen victim to the black-clad men's swords, all

fatally wounded!



The Doyan tribesmen were thrown into disarray, gradually losing their footing. As the black-clad men's swords flashed and swirled,

herders fell from their horses, their casualties growing ever heavier!



Wuyue was filled with anxiety and couldn't help but call out to Harina, "Harina, help me up quickly and tell

everyone to stop resisting! These people are highly skilled in martial arts and ruthless. Your people are no match for them! I

would rather be captured by them than watch my herdsmen die one by one! This will only

increase casualties and will not help!"



Harina was torn by conflicting emotions. Watching her compatriots being killed pained her to no end, but

she also couldn't bring herself to send her honored guests into the clutches of these wolves. This was not

the style of the people of the grasslands!



Fortunately, at this moment, the chief of the Duoyan tribe hurriedly rode over and stopped his people, "Stop! Let's talk this

out !"



From a distance, Wuyue saw Li Tianxiu riding forward with several subordinates, loudly shouting at the black-clad

assassins . This bloody battle, or rather, the massacre of the Duoyan youths by the black-clad men, finally came to an end.



Li Tianxiu and the clan chief negotiated face-to-face, but the distance made it impossible to hear their conversation.



In the flickering light of the bonfire, the clan chief looked troubled, hesitated for a long time, and finally nodded.

He turned to the clansmen and shouted, "My good men and women, please stay where you are and don't move!

They only searching for a wanted criminal from the Millennium Dynasty!"



These passionate young men all lowered their heads in shame; for them, this was nothing short of an unbearable humiliation! However, these men in black were far too fierce, and the clan chief had already given his orders; what could

they do but obey ?   At Li Tianxiu's command, the men in black immediately split into groups of three and began searching the crowd participating in the bonfire revelry .   Li Tianxiu himself wasn't idle either. Surrounded by seven or eight men in embroidered robes, he entered the gathering place, slowly riding his horse. His sharp, hawk-like eyes swept across the faces of the young men and women of the Duoyan clan, scrutinizing them meticulously. There was no other way ; the person he was looking for was extremely important, and his lord had given a death order to capture him at all costs!   He led his men from Yinxiao Manor to Liyang Town, but inexplicably lost track of the man in the streets near Binyue Inn! His nearly one hundred men searched the town from top to bottom, but the boy seemed to have vanished into thin air, disappearing without a trace!   When he returned to the capital to report, he was scolded as a useless piece of trash by Lord Zheng! Disgruntled, he led his men back to his Xiuyi Pavilion in Pingzhou. Since he had lost the man, he was planning to take his son to Junshan to propose marriage when Lord Zheng urgently summoned him there by falcon, saying that Xiao Wuyue's whereabouts had been discovered.   He had no choice but to rush north along the Qinglong River without stopping. Fortunately, the two places weren't too far apart, and he managed to arrive in time after nightfall. But those bastards from the Flying Eagle Sect! Instead of properly searching for the people, he got into a bloody ; he was more trouble than he was worth!   About fifteen minutes later, a dilapidated cart came into his view. The white horse harnessing it snorted listlessly , and a round-faced, big-eyed Doyan girl sat lazily leaning against the wheel. When she saw him approaching, her beautiful crescent-shaped eyes flashed with anger. An eight or nine-year-old child leaned on her shoulder, seemingly having stayed up all night, and had fallen asleep against his sister.   He had seen many such looks along the way and didn't care at all. However, her healthy figure and striking appearance made her stand out among the Doyan girls, and he couldn't help but take a second look at her out of curiosity.   The round-faced girl glared at him fiercely, seemingly disdainful!   His attendant behind him shouted, "You ignorant Doyan brat, how dare you be so disrespectful to Lord Li!" He lashed out with his long whip, striking the round-faced girl hard.   Li Tianxiu gently raised his right hand, as if casting a spell, and the whip flying into the air suddenly stopped its forward momentum, falling softly to the ground with a "crack."   "Lord Li, you..."   Li Tianxiu waved his hand to stop his attendants, his gaze sweeping towards the cart. He saw dozens of young men and women from the Doyan tribe sitting in a circle around a campfire on the grass, their eyes also looking at him with unfriendly expressions.   He frowned, his gaze sweeping over the faces of these young men and women, lingering for a long time on the face of a girl dressed in red and white festive attire. He thought, "Are all beauties in the world probably similar?" Then he noticed a large bulge under the white robe of the girl next to him, and he was delighted, raising his chin.   His attendants understood, quickly dismounting and walking to the girl in the white robe, lifting the hem of her robe to reveal only a few bags of mare's milk wine.   Li Tianxiu was filled with disappointment. He led his entourage and slowly rode away to search other areas. He circled the crowd several times but still found nothing suspicious. He was filled with doubt. According to reliable intelligence, he should be nearby, but they had thoroughly searched the area and found no trace of him. He wasn't here either. Had he flown away again? This guy is really something else!   Apart from the sporadic hoofbeats of these uninvited guests, there was no other noise in the entire bonfire party area. Under the angry glares of the young herdsmen, dozens of men in black spent nearly an hour searching everyone in the area. During this time, a few young men couldn't contain their anger and several small conflicts broke out, causing chaos. Only the strong persuasion of the chieftain and the stern warnings of Li Tianxiu prevented a larger bloodshed.   Like Li Tianxiu's group, the black-clad assassins also came up empty-handed. Their leader, Zhen Wu, had no choice but to spur his horse forward, saying helplessly, "Lord Li, it seems he's not here. What should we do?"   Li Tianxiu frowned, thinking, "It's all because you led your men to alert him! He might have already slipped away! " But now was the time to use his men, and blaming him wouldn't help. After a long silence, he slowly said, "Could he have already gone ahead?"   He immediately ordered his men, both embroidered and black-clad, to regroup. The clatter of hooves echoed as they all headed northeast.









































































































































" Go.



" Bai Tisha stood up, craned her neck to look for a while, and saw that the group of fierce-looking men had disappeared into the vast night

, leaving no trace. She turned back to Harina, who was still leaning against the wheel, and nodded, then winked, seemingly

approving . Harina smiled knowingly at her, but slowly shook her head, whether out of humility or to signal her to calm down

?



Bai Tisha withdrew her gaze and turned to a beautifully dressed Doyan girl sitting cross-legged opposite her. The girl

wore a festive red and white dress adorned with decorative patterns,

and a traditional Doyan pointed hat with elaborate floral decorations and long pendants hanging from the sides of the brim to her waist. She had delicate eyebrows, bright eyes, a face like a peach blossom, skin

as white as jade, and a rosy complexion—truly stunningly beautiful, though she seemed to have tripped and fallen, as her face was covered in

dust .



The girl nodded to her, her eyes full of gratitude, then turned to Harina and nodded

slightly .



Harina walked to the girl's side and whispered, "Xiao, calm down for now. These bandits are both vicious and

cunning. I'm afraid they'll come back... If you fall into their hands, you're definitely going to die!"



It turned out that this beautiful "girl" was actually Wuyue in disguise!



Qing'er was completely confused by his alternating male and female appearance. Both the boy and girl images were so

realistic that she couldn't tell which one was the real one. However, judging from her expression, she was clearly

much more satisfied with his current female disguise. Perhaps it was because that was the first impression he left on Qing'er, or for some other reason?



However, the reason he was willing to let Harina disguise herself as a woman again to deceive Li Tianxiu wasn't to

please Qing'er. He just felt it was a bit old-fashioned, but with his talent, being able to fool that old thief was a good trick, regardless of whether it was old-fashioned or not

.



Despite Harina's patient persuasion, he waited for another half hour, watching the busy

old man Tuban and the dead and wounded young men of Duoyan lying on the grass. He felt a pang of pity and whispered to Harina,

"Harina, if I stay here, what if those people return? It will likely harm these innocent

herders again. I must leave now!"



Harina disagreed, "But your legs are badly injured. How can you travel?"



Qing'er nodded vigorously. Bai Tisha also came to the three of them, strongly urging Wuyue not to take such a risk.



He insisted, "Riding a horse should be fine. I'm a good rider; I'll just hold on tight to the horse's neck."



Harina and Baitisha couldn't dissuade him, so they led his large blue horse over and, under

Qing'er's reluctant gaze, changed him back into his original attire. They helped him onto the horse, one on each side,

watching he swayed precariously on the back. If Qing'er hadn't been there to support him, he might have fallen at any moment!



Harina stepped forward and grabbed the reins, frowning, "No matter what, you're still a guest of our home. Since you insist on

leaving, let me see you off. It's really worrying to see you go like this!"



Wuyue snatched back the reins, shaking his head, "I've already troubled you enough;

I can't bear to leave like this! There's a saying in the Central Plains: 'A drop of kindness should be repaid with a spring of gratitude.' I hope we'll meet again!"



He gritted his teeth, gave a shout of "Giddy up!", and galloped northwards, gradually disappearing into the night

, until finally the sound of hooves faded away.



"Will he be alright, Bai Tisha…" Harina stood against the wind, her clothes fluttering, her voice heavy.



"He should be alright, right? There's a saying among the people of the Central Plains, 'Good people are always protected by Heaven,' isn't there?"



"I hope so… He's a good man. I think the shamanic gods will protect him. But why do I still feel uneasy, like something's wrong?    "

Harina said blankly.
